CVE-2008-5304
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in TWiki before 4.2.4 all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via the %URLPARAM{}% variable.

- CVSS 2.0
- 4.3 MEDIUMAV:N/AC:M/Au:N/C:N/I:P/A:N
- EPSS
- 2.24% probability · 82th percentile
- CISA KEV
- Not listed
- Weakness
- CWE-79
- Affected
- twiki/twiki
